As the last exhibition of the year, Seoul Museum of Art (SeMA) presents Candid Essence: 51 Lives, which surveys a portrait series by New York-based artist Yooah Park (1961~ ) developed around the subject of family. The mid-career artist’s 40 or so portraits of overseas Korean adoptees provide a sober look at their life trajectories as well her own.
The title of the exhibition, Candid Essence, expresses the disposition of someone who tries to look upon the value of human survival from the place of pure love for her fellow human beings. This phrase also reflects the artist’s own view of the adoptees as well as their Übermensch-like will to overcome their prescribed conditions with optimism.
* The title Candid Essence (or more literally, “Simple Truth”) comes from the title of the 10th Film Festival for Women’s Right and the novel Simple Truth (Cho Haejin, Minumsa, 2019), a book about Korean adoptees and a woman in a military town.
